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
793228096 9875 299 8042
4300783 238 092957
4300783 238 092957
67 50406 08 97065185634 1011
All about undefined
Interested in learning more?
4300783 238 092957
67 50406 08 97065185634 1011
See more
104408 571
193 75627 6982998 4729665 03963
See more
8307979 24831 93125659854
80735 8705256 8616
See more